Understanding the Name Islah - A Look at its Roots
The name Islah, you know, has a really interesting background. It comes from Arabic, and its core meanings are quite powerful. We're talking about concepts like 'reform,' 'correction,' or even 'improvement.' It's a word that suggests making things better, fixing what might be broken, or just generally moving things forward in a good way. Typically, it has been given to girls, though it can also be a name for boys. So, in some respects, it's a versatile choice for a child.
There's a slight bit of variation in how the name's common usage is described, with some sources saying it is predominantly for girls, while others suggest it's usually for baby boys. Regardless of the typical gender association, the fundamental meaning remains consistent: it points to betterment and positive transformation. What is the Historical Context of Islah, and How Does it Relate to the Name Islah Kevin Gates Daughter?
The concept of Islah isn't just theoretical; it has also taken on practical forms, including political ones. For instance, Yemen has a principal Islamist political party known as al-Islah, or the Yemeni Congregation for Reform. This group was founded in 1990, and it has been closely associated with certain movements. This shows how the idea of reform can move from a spiritual or personal concept to a structured, organized effort to bring about change in a country. This political party, al-Islah, is often described as Islamist, but it's actually a combination of different groups. It includes a tribal confederation, some members of a broader brotherhood, prominent businesspeople, and a few other smaller entities. This kind of coalition shows that the idea of 'reform' can bring together very different elements under a common goal. Islah and Tajdid - A Paired Imperative for Lasting Change, Relevant for Islah Kevin Gates Daughter?
When we talk about Islah, it's often mentioned alongside another important concept: Tajdid, which means 'renewal.' These two ideas, reform and renewal, are seen as crucial for faith. Their aim is to bring Islamic faith, its texts, principles, methods, understanding, and conclusions back to their original, pure state. This pairing suggests that true reform isn't just about fixing things; it's also about breathing new life into them, making them fresh and relevant again.
